BBC appoints editor to new business portal

The BBC has appointed Sunday Business writer Guy Dresser to edit

its new business portal. He is editor of the e-business and management

pages at the newspaper and should take up his new role in the next two

months.



"I haven't started there yet, but it is an interesting project that

shows the BBC's commitment to enhancing its business coverage," said

Dresser, who also spent nine months as deputy city editor at the

now-defunct financial news site TheStreet. co.uk.



The exact content and structure of the portal has yet to be finalised,

but it aims to offer both business and personal finance information from

the BBC's business and economics units. The BBC hopes to launch the new

project in the next few weeks.



Aggregated content will range from Radio 4's weekly Moneybox show to BBC

2's The Money Programme.



"We want to make it easier for people to access them from a single

portal," said a spokeswoman at BBC Worldwide.
